EVEN SPIDER-MAN CAN BREAK
In the new Spider-Noir series, Nicolas Cage plays Ben Reilly as an aged man past his prime, carrying deep pain and having a serious existential crisis.
Five years after his fiancƩe Ruby J. Williams was k!lled, Ben completely gave up being Spider-Man. Ruby was killed as revenge by a criminal he once put away. She was chained inside a car and drowned.
Ben was out drinking that night and arrived too late to save her. That moment became his Canon Event. The guilt destroyed him.
He turned into a heavy drinker working as a private investigator, haunted by nightmares and constant self-blame. Even a man with great power couldnāt protect the woman he loved most.
This resonates with us because it shows even the strongest men can quietly fall apart after losing someone they love. A lot of us carry that same pain, guilt, and emptiness but we just keep it all inside.
